On Thu, 29 Jun 2000, Jason Fuller wrote: > Well, this time it said it found the card (with full description 3COM > etherlink 3c509 etc) on ep0, then it started screaming about the eeprom on > ep0 and stuff. Then it said it was starting up and setting up hostname > and froze there. I have PNP OS turned off in the bios. (And because the > bootloader started working suddenly on me, I am finding it near impossible > to boot the GENERIC kernel again...at least not without risking not being > able to load the hacked again.) Using the visual userconfig widget, disable all device drivers that you don't have hardware for. -- | Matthew N.
